What will help you find yourself
What do I want to convey to you, dear readers?
Choosing yourself is scary, but important, because only you yourself are responsible for who you are right now and your present will determine who you will be tomorrow.
A true calling is something that comes to you with ease and is always with you; you don’t need to search for it, you just need to realize it, clear away the mental clutter, and see your true Self.
How to do this?
There are several techniques that also helped me in my time:
- The morning pages technique, where every morning you unload information from your head onto a sheet of paper, and your thoughts become clearer;
- Positive affirmations for removing limiting beliefs, which help to simply cancel negativity. For example, this one: I cancel all limiting beliefs that constrain and prevent me from living, loving, breathing, being healthy, purposeful, joyful, feeling unity with myself and the world;
- Right-brain drawing and neurographica;
- Acting and dancing;
